I know as Christians we forgive others, and sometimes it's hard to do, but it's what Jesus did.
If someone hurts you, and leaves, and wants to come back into your life, and you forgive them and give them a second chance, but they do the same again, is it alright to forgive them another time, but not let them back in your life?
Otherwise it would be constant pattern of erring on their side and forgivness on yours.
Are we able to say enough is enough, you're forgiven but I can't keep doing this?
